BJ08 FKY is a 2008 Mazda RX-8 in Black with a 2,616c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.4%.
Across all 2008 Mazda RX-8 models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.5% with a typical mileage of 42,719 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mazda RX-8 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 20,515 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BJ08 FKY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da RX-8 typically stays on UK roads for around 23 years. At 18 years old, this Mazda RX-8 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
